Depending on the type of key you have and how it is easy to replace it, changing your car keys can be expensive. Older keys that look like house keys can be changed quickly, however newer vehicles have transponder keys that require locksmiths.

You should weigh the cost of purchasing additional keys against the inconvenience if you lose them to decide whether it's worth it to order an extra set in advance. Another reason why you should have a spare car keys is that it can save you money on key replacement. If you lose a conventional car key, you'll be able to obtain a replacement from your local locksmith for less than it costs to replace it at the dealership. This is because traditional car keys don't have high-tech features like transponders.

You may be able to get your key replaced for free if you're an active member of an auto club or have a warranty on your vehicle. You can find out more by calling your dealer or the company's customer service department.

The procedure you have to follow is contingent upon the type of keys you have and their age, as well as whether they have a fob. To replace your key, you will be required to bring along your vehicle registration, driver's licence and any other proof of ownership. This is to ensure that the person asking for an exchange is the owner of the vehicle. This is a security step to prevent fraud and theft. If you are using a smart key however, the process will be more complicated and could require you to visit an authorized dealer or bring your car in for repairs or towing before a new key can be programmed.
